The Write Off: St Thomas's School, Belfast


20min.

    Director: Peter Millar
    Production Company: Belfast Independent Video
    Synposis
    In 1957, a Roman Catholic secondary school was founded in the troubled republican stronghold of Ballymurphy. The school developed a strong relationship with the local community but was closed in 1988 without any consultation. Ex-teacher, Seamus Heaney, ex-pupil and footballer Gerry Armstrong and Father Des Wilson look at the history of the school and the way the "troubles" affected it.
